Abstract
BACKGROUND: Obesity and major depressive disorder (MDD)/anxiety disorders often co-occur and aggravate each other resulting in adverse health-related outcomes. As little is known about the potential effects of interaction between obesity and MDD and/or anxiety disorders on health-related quality of life (HR-QoL), this study was aimed at examining these combined effects.Entities:

LifeLines cohort characteristics by BMI categories and abdominal obesity.
| BMI categories | Abdominal | |||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Characteristics | Total N = 89,332 | Normal weight n = 39960 (44.7%) | Over-weight n = 35355 (39.6%) | Mild obesity n = 10551 (11.8%) | Moderate/ severe obesity n = 3466 (3.9%) | obesity |
| Age, mean (SD) | 44.4(12.3) | 41.8 (12.3) | 46.5 (12.0) | 47.0 (11.7) | 45.3 (11.0) | 47.6 (11.8) |
| Sex, females, (%) | 58.6 | 65.5 | 49.3 | 57.9 | 75.2 | 70.7 |
| Educational status, (%) | ||||||
| High | 29.7 | 35.7 | 27.1 | 20.2 | 16.0 | 22.1 |
| Middle | 40.2 | 40.6 | 39.6 | 39.7 | 41.8 | 39.3 |
| Low | 30.1 | 23.7 | 33.4 | 40.1 | 42.2 | 38.6 |
| Frequency of exercise, (%) | ||||||
| High (≥ 2x/wk) | 86.8 | 87.9 | 87.0 | 84.0 | 79.5 | 84.6 |
| Medium (1x/wk) | 8.6 | 8.0 | 8.7 | 10.0 | 11.5 | 9.7 |
| Low (No or hardly/wk) | 4.6 | 4.1 | 4.3 | 6.0 | 9.0 | 5.7 |
| Current smokers, (%) | 21.5 | 22.5 | 21.1 | 19.8 | 18.6 | 20.3 |
| High alcohol consumption, (%) | 8.0 | 6.8 | 9.5 | 8.7 | 5.3 | 7.5 |
| Major depression, (%) | 2.2 | 2.0 | 1.9 | 3.1 | 5.7 | 3.0 |
| Anxiety disorders, (%) | 9.9 | 9.6 | 9.3 | 11.1 | 15.5 | 11.8 |
| Common chronic conditions | ||||||
| Hypertension, (%) | 25.3 | 15.9 | 28.1 | 41.8 | 51.7 | 37.1 |
| Cardiovascular diseases, (%) | 3.3 | 2.4 | 3.6 | 4.6 | 6.1 | 4.6 |
| Diabetes, (%) | 2.3 | 0.8 | 2.3 | 5.4 | 9.1 | 4.4 |
| Rheumatoid arthritis, (%) | 3.2 | 2.4 | 3.2 | 5.0 | 8.5 | 5.2 |
| Cancer, (%) | 4.4 | 4.0 | 4.7 | 4.6 | 4.5 | 5.4 |
| HR-QoL (PCS, MCS) | ||||||
| PCS, mean (SD) | 51.3 (7.2) | 52.3 (6.6) | 51.2 (7.1) | 49.2 (8.3) | 46.8 (9.4) | 49.6 (8.1) |
| MCS, mean (SD) | 52.6 (8.4) | 52.2 (8.4) | 53.1 (8.1) | 52.7 (8.8) | 51.8 (9.8) | 52.3 (7.2) |
HR-QoL: Health-related quality of life; PCS: physical component summary score; MCS: mental component summary score; Normal weight (BMI: 18.5–24.99 kg/m2), overweight (BMI 25.0–29.99 kg/m2), mild obesity (BMI 30.0–34.99 kg/m2) and moderate/severe obesity (BMI ≥ 35.0 kg/m2)
a Waist circumference (WC) ≥ 102 cm for males and ≥88cm for females.
